For the year 2018, the DENR CALABARZON Region has confiscated a total of 105,370.44 board feet for major forest products, 891 pieces of Mangrove, 631 sacks of charcoal, 41 units of vehicles, and 34 units of various logging equipment, with a total value of Php 9,813,662.13.

CENRO Pagbilao, contributed almost half of the confiscated major forest products, with 49,681.93 board feet. CENRO Real, on the other hand, has the lead on confiscated charcoal, with 93 sacks, and equipment with 15 units.

In pursuant to Executive Order No. 23, which declares a moratorium on the cutting and harvesting of timber in the natural and residual forest and creating an Anti Illegal Logging Task Force (AILTF), a Memorandum of Agreement (MOA) was generated to create an AILTF for the Province of Quezon, which has the most number of apprehension.

The parties to the agreement include the Department of Environment and Natural Resources – Provincial Environment and Natural Resources Office, Quezon (DENR PENRO Quezon), Provincial Department of the Interior and Local Government - Quezon (DILG-Quezon), Quezon Provincial Police Office, the 1st INF BN 2nd ID Philippine Army, the 85 IB 2nd ID Philippine Army, and the 80th BN (GSC) Philippine Army. The Provincial AILTF (PAILTF) will lead the implementation and monitoring of forest protection. The Chairperson is PENRO Alfredo Palencia, while the  Provincial Director of DILG, Darrell Dizon, is Vice Chairperson.

The Chairperson, will be responsible in developing the strategic and operational planning for the implementation of the forest campaign and protection for the Quezon Province. All the parties involved showed their full support and commitment.
